Title: The Innovative Contributions of Michael G. Sisco
Introduction
Michael G. Sisco is a notable inventor based in Vail, Arizona. He has made significant contributions to the field of technology, holding a total of 14 patents. His work primarily focuses on data management and storage solutions, showcasing his expertise in innovative methodologies.
Latest Patents
One of his latest patents is titled "Lockless management of deduplicated data using reference tags." This invention outlines a method for managing data extents by determining their eligibility for deletion or linkage based on specific time periods. The method incorporates a sliding window approach to ensure efficient data management. Another significant patent involves a system for selecting logical devices for object storage based on input/output workload and space usage. This invention emphasizes the importance of workload scores and space utilization in optimizing data storage solutions.
